checking in for your flight
Having taken numerous flights IN the US I can go online and get my boarding passes 24 hours ahead of time.
Do you do the same with Aruba coming back to the states? or because its international you gotta wait til you get to the airport.? |

Print boarding pass
Did you decide you are going to take carry ons only? You can print your boarding pass at your resort, but if you have luggage you will have to check in at the airport in Aruba in order to drop off your luggage.

last year when we were going to aruba, i didn't have my passport number stored in my account with continental. i was having trouble printing my boarding pass from home. i had to do it at the airport. but when i called continental, she stored my passport number. at the airport, i printed my boarding pass and they told me now that my passport number was stored, i can print it from a computer at home or anywhere. when i was in aruba, i was able to print my return boarding pass from a computer there and didn't have to do it at the airport. now i can only answer for carry on because that's all i take. i don't know about those who check luggage.
but that's what they told me at continental. and i didn't have a problem printing it in aruba. so i'm assuming its true. |

But...because they have self-checkin kiosks at the Aruba airport now, they also have special lines set up for baggage drops. So as long as you have your boarding pass in hand (whether printed at the hotel or at the kiosk), just go to the line for the baggage drop instead.
